Are Dropbox and box the same company?

They have a lot in common, of course, but Dropbox is all about managing files in the cloud mostly for individuals, whereas Box is more enterprise-focused mainly targeted towards businesses. Both the companies have some noteworthy differences, but the key difference lies in the way you access your files.

Is Dropbox safe and secure?

Dropbox is a home for all your most valuable files. To keep your files safe, Dropbox is designed with multiple layers of protection, distributed across a scalable, secure infrastructure. Dropbox files at rest are encrypted using 256-bit Advanced Encryption Standard (AES)

Why is Dropbox successful?

Dropbox made it very easy for teams in a company to work and collaborate together. It was just a matter of putting files in a folder and sharing that folder with members of the team. This level of collaboration made businesses get attached to Dropbox because it was just too simple.

Is Dropbox publicly traded?

Dropbox will list its shares on the Nasdaq under the stock ticker "DBX." The company was last valued at $10 billion during a 2014 funding round. Its closest publicly traded competitors, Box and Atlassian, had market caps at close on Friday of $3.17 billion and $12.37 billion, respectively.

Does Dropbox own my files?

Dropbox -- terms can be found here: "Your Stuff & Your Privacy: By using our Services you provide us with information, files, and folders that you submit to Dropbox (together, "your stuff"). You retain full ownership to your stuff. We don't claim any ownership to any of it.
